单词 impester
释义

impesterv.

Forms: Also 1600s em-.
Etymology: < Old French empestrer (now empêtrer ) ‘to pester, intricate, intangle’ (Cotgrave), < late Latin *impastoriāre (Italian impastojare ), < im- (im- prefix1) + late Latin pastorium, pastoria, Italian pastoia, pastora a shackle or hopple for a horse.
Obsolete.
transitive. To hobble (a horse); to entangle, embarrass, encumber.

1601 Bp. W. Barlow Def. Protestants Relig. 200 To extricate our inclosure within any maze of empestered errors.
1611 R. Cotgrave Dict. French & Eng. Tongues Empestré, impestered, intangled.
1646 J. Temple Irish Rebell. ii. 3 Finding the City to grow daily more and more impestred with strangers.
1653 T. Urquhart tr. F. Rabelais 2nd Bk. Wks. xxv. 166 The two cables..intangled and impestered the legs of the horses.
1807 Salmagundi 11 Nov. 321 Such..transposition of the foot as might incontinently impester the legs of the Hoppingtots.

Derivatives

imˈpesterment n. Obsolete an entanglement, embarrassment, encumbrance.
